INNOVATE RECOVERY LLC

Care Facility

INNOVATE RECOVERY LLC is a Care Facility in TARZANA, CA, US.

19500 WINIFRED ST, TARZANA, CA, US
8185230025
No ratings yet

Associated Practitioners